I've seen this recommendation repeated in cycling magazines, in quality newspapers, generally even by the police and naturally on internet boards. The above would indicate that when you own a £400 bicycle (a typical worth within the UK) you'd buy a £40 lock and comfortable grip shears put it in the proper place. However, it's a cold proven fact that a cordless angle grinder can defeat any bicycle lock, irrespective of how costly (see this video for Wood Ranger Power Shears shop a demonstration). You can buy a used cordless angle grinder on eBay for quick garden trimming less than £100. Even U-locks - historically thought to be the strongest sort of lock - are opened in seconds with a sub-£100 angle grinder. I think the recommendation above is poor as a result of it would not come from a systematic consideration of the problem from the viewpoint of thieves. To come up with better advice requires a menace mannequin, which is a piece of jargon for comfortable grip shears taking a holistic view of the danger posed by attackers. I think one among the simplest and comfortable grip shears most straightforward methods to do risk modelling is by user persona, buy Wood Ranger Power Shears whereby you consider each sort of attacker in turn, making some reasonable assumptions about their degree of motivation and methods. So far as bicycle theft is anxious there are three fundamental varieties of thief.



Nigel has just his two arms and is simply looking for a journey dwelling or possibly something he can sell to a pal for some fast money. Nigel will steal any unlocked bicycle. Nigel is also in a position to take any bicycle elements that can be removed with out tools. Which means any fast-launch wheels or thumbscrew saddles. In an city area your parked bicycle could also be passed by a Nigel as often as just a few instances an hour so anything that's not bolted down will not final very lengthy. Rupert has a small pair of comfortable grip shears; 4, 5 and 6mm Allen keys and comfortable grip shears a 15mm spanner for wheel nuts. Rupert will make his way by means of cable locks along with his wood shears. If there is a helpful part that can be eliminated with hand tools he will take it. He is particularly keen on premium saddles and identify model wheels. Percy has a small collection of electric and air instruments including an angle grinder as well as bolt-cutters and an air-jack.



He has access to criminal fences which he can use to sell stolen bicycles rapidly. Percy usually arrives in his van and this enables him to steal multiple bikes at once. No bicycle is safe from Percy. No lock can hold against his angle grinder.
